One of Satan's Oldest Tricks



And what is that? It is to convince people that if they live by God's rules, if they obey His commandments, they will lose in the process. Yes, they may console themselves that they have done God's will, which is what causes them to follow through in the first place. But the trade-off is loss of fun, perhaps even boredom! I repeat, this is not true, but it is often touted (at least mentally) as being true. And myriads swallow such a lie. This is never what God intended. Listen to how Jehovah God put it through Moses:
“And now, Israel, what does the LORD your God require of you, but to fear the LORD your God, to walk in all his ways, to love him, to serve the LORD your God with all your heart and with all your soul, and to keep the commandments and statutes of the LORD, which I am commanding you today FOR YOUR GOOD?” (Deuteronomy 10:12–13)
FOR YOUR GOOD!
On these words, the Puritan, Thomas Watson wrote the following: 
God commands nothing but what is beneficial. “O Israel, what does the Lord require of thee, but to fear the Lord thy God, and to keep His statutes, which I command thee this day, for thy good?” To obey God, is not so much our duty as our privilege.
There it is. It's our privilege to obey God, to follow him. To think otherwise, to imagine that obedience to God would elicit anything but joy from heaven is to cast aspersion on the holy, glorious name of God! Please get this. Satan's M.O. has ever been to accuse God of everything ungodly, to picture Him as weak, as incapable or unwilling to help the creatures He created. We understand why the devil would proceed so; it is his very nature. But we labor vainly to find any good excuse for believers to imitate such a heinous attack against the majestic beauty of the thrice-holy God! Perhaps it is not so much the saved but "so-called" believers who balk at God's commands. Either way, we all do well to hear the beneficence of God's intentions here, and believe them! The good God promotes good. This is a truism that needs to ring through the halls of our spirituality.

Let us make every heart effort to exalt our God by so obeying Him that it is evident to men and angels that we consider service to God the highest privilege known to all creatures in the universe.
